Eagles singles leads the way to a 4-1 victory over White River Valley

By Kevin Roush | Sep 24, 2025 9:15 PM

Brown County 4  White River Valley 1 #1 Singles - Jax Burt (BC) def Grady Parnell (WRV) 6-0, 6-0#2 Singles - Bryan Teague (BC) def Isaiah Lovell (WRV) 6-1, 7-6 (6)#3 Singles - Nolan McFall (BC) def Tristan Veerseman (WRV) 6-0, 6-0 #1 Doubles - Travis Carmichael/Jamison Shake (WRV) def Jack Keener/Nicklaus Arndt (BC) 6-3, 6-2 #1 Doubles - Jax Anderson/Tyler Webb (BC) 1-0 forfeit The Eagles closed out their home part of the season with a 4-1 win over the Wolverines from White River Valley.  The Wolverines were playing without a #2 doubles team, but the rest of the team did not make it easy on the Eagles.  Junior Jax Burt played one of the best matches of the season at #1 singles.  Freshman Nolan McFall followed Jax off the court with another season best performance at #3 singles.  The excitement came at #2 singles with freshman Bryan Teague coming back to force a second set tie break which he won 8-6 to secure the Eagles 4th point of the match.  Our #1 doubles duo of sophomore Jack Keener and freshman Nicklaus Arndt playing the best that the Wolverines had, fought hard but fell in two hard fought sets to surrender the lone Wolverine point. The young Eagles will get ready to play Mid Hoosier Conference foe Edinburgh on Thursday to complete their regular season. Then they await their postseason opponent after the sectional draw on Monday night.
